Search
Close this search box.
Search
Close this search box.

Leadership

Forbes Technology Council Official Member 2024 badge.

BAI’s Chief Technology Officer accepted into Forbes Technology Council

Steve Webber - BAI Communications

BAI Communications appoints Steve Webber as Chief Financial Officer

BAI Communications appoints new Directors to Board

Bart Vogel - BAI Communications

Bart Vogel to Chair BAI Communications Board in Australia

Skip to content